Developing data-driven insights to accelerate the alternative protein industry The Good Food Institute (GFI) is a nonprofit think tank working to make the global food system better for the planet, people, and animals. Alongside scientists, businesses, and policymakers, GFI's teams focus on making plant-based, fermentation-enabled, and cultivated meat delicious, affordable, and accessible. Powered by philanthropy, GFI is an international network of organizations advancing alternative proteins as an essential solution needed to meet the world's climate, global health, food security, and biodiversity goals. How you will make a difference In this position, you will have the opportunity to learn and develop your analytical and storytelling skills in the form of market research projects that aim to advance our understanding of the alternative proteins industry and Americans' food attitudes and behaviors. The Market Research Intern will be responsible for the following: Supporting a custom research project on online food narratives and mis- and disinformation on alternative proteins, including conducting social media tracking analysis and helping draft a consumer survey. Conducting desk research and literature reviews on external consumer research publications on alternative proteins to update a comprehensive research library. Supporting GFI's Corporate Engagement team in addressing ad hoc consumer research questions from academic researchers and industry experts. Performing other duties to support market research as assigned.
